Python エンジニアが知っておくべきことは何ですか?どのようなスキルが必要ですか?
1. Python ソフトウェア開発の基礎
1. Linux オペレーティング システム
2. Docker の基礎
3. Python の基本構文
4.Python 文字列解析
5.Python 正規表現
6.Python ファイル操作
7.Python モジュール
8 .Python の例外
9.python GUI プログラミング
10.Python の時間とカレンダー
スキルの習得
1.コンピュータの構成と動作原理を理解する
2. 一般的な Linux ツールを使用できるようにする
3. Docker の基本的なコマンドを使用できるようにする
4. Python 開発環境を確立するprint Output
5. Python を使用して文字列に対するさまざまな操作を完了します
6. Python re モジュールをプログラミングに使用します
7. Python を使用して作成、アクセス、およびファイルの削除
8. Python の import ステートメント、From...import ステートメント、From...import* ステートメント、メソッド参照、パッケージをマスターします
2. Python の基本Python ソフトウェア開発
1.Python オブジェクト指向
##2.データベース##3.Python ネットワーク プログラミング
##4.マルチプロセス、マルチスレッド5 .Python 関数型プログラミング6. エラー、デバッグ、テストスキルの習得
1. 能力Python オブジェクト指向手法を使用してソフトウェアを開発する
2. データベースとテーブルを自分で作成し、基本的なデータベース操作を実行できる 3. 非リレーショナル データベース MongoDB の使用法とRedis開発をマスターします。 4. TCP/UDPサーバークライアントソフトウェアの独自開発、ftp、httpサーバーの実装、メール送受信ソフトウェアの開発ができること。 5. マルチプロセスおよびマルチスレッドのソフトウェアを開発する能力。3.PythonフルスタックWEBエンジニア
1.WEBバックエンドソフトウェアエンジニア
2.WEBフロントエンドソフトウェアエンジニア
スキルを習得する
1. バックエンド ソフトウェア開発を独立して完了でき、Python によるバックエンド開発の本質を深く理解できます。
2. フロントエンド ソフトウェアの開発を独立して完了し、バックエンドと統合することができ、フルサイトの WEB 開発で Python を使用することに習熟できる。4. Python マルチドメイン開発
1.Python クローラー エンジニア
2.ビッグデータ分析エンジニア3.マニュアル インテリジェント エンジニア4. デザイン パターンとアルゴリズム5. ソフトウェア エンジニアリングマスター スキル
1. できるようになるPython を上手に使用する クローラー ソフトウェアを作成する。
2. Python ライブラリをデータ分析に上手に使いこなせるようになります。 3. 採用 Web サイトの Python 採用ポジション データ クローリング分析4. 人工知能ソフトウェア開発、音声認識、顔認識のための Python オープンソース人工知能フレームワークの使用をマスターします 5. 基本的な設計パターンと一般的に使用されるアルゴリズムをマスターする##6. ソフトウェア エンジニアリング、プロジェクト管理、プロジェクト文書化、ソフトウェアのテストとチューニングの基本的な方法をマスターする
##関連する推奨事項: "Python チュートリアル
》以上がPython エンジニアが知っておくべきことは何です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。